Key Dates

For the 2012-2013 Academic Year:

September Continue to plan project, advance research and other work, draft and revise the description of the project to be submitted with the Intent to Complete an Honors Project form.
Monday, October 1 File Intent to Complete an Honors Project document with the Academic Status Committee.
Fall Term, Intersession, and Early Spring Term Complete the honors project.
Early March Schedule the Honors Review with the Honors Review Committee.
One week before the Honors Review Last day to deliver the written portion of the project to the Honors Review Committee.
Monday, April 8 Last day to complete the Honors Review in the area of study and to file the Recommendation for Honors, including the student’s current transcript.
Late April Schedule the Collegiate Review in consultation with the Collegiate Review Committee.
Three days before the Collegiate Review Last day to deliver the Comprehensive Summary to the Collegiate Review Committee. If any committee members wish to see the entire project, please deliver a copy (if a written document) one week before the Collegiate Review.
Tuesday, May 7 Last day to complete the Collegiate Review and file with Academic Affairs the Honors Report of the Collegiate Review Committee, accompanied by two copies of the final written portion of the project.
